mysql忘记密码怎么修改密码

作者&投稿:宇文慧 (若有异议请与网页底部的电邮联系)
~

明确答案

MySQL数据库忘记密码时,可以通过以下步骤来修改密码:

1. 停止MySQL服务。

2. 以安全模式启动MySQL。

3. 登录MySQL。

4. 修改密码。

5. 重启MySQL服务。

详细解释

1. 停止MySQL服务

首先,需要停止正在运行的MySQL服务。这通常可以通过服务管理工具或者命令行来完成,具体命令取决于你的操作系统。例如,在Windows上,你可以通过“服务”应用程序来停止MySQL服务,或者在命令行中使用`net stop mysql`命令。

2. 以安全模式启动MySQL

为了重置密码,需要以安全模式启动MySQL。这可以通过在启动命令后添加特定的参数来实现。例如,在命令行中运行`mysqld --skip-grant-tables`。这将启动MySQL,但不会加载授权表,允许无密码访问。

3. 登录MySQL

接下来,使用命令行客户端或者其他MySQL客户端工具登录到MySQL数据库。由于已经以安全模式启动,所以不需要提供密码。

4. 修改密码

一旦成功登录,你可以使用SQL命令来修改密码。例如,运行`UPDATE mysql.user SET authentication_string=PASSWORD WHERE User='用户名';`命令来更改密码。请确保将“新密码”和“用户名”替换为实际的值。

5. 重启MySQL服务

完成密码重置后,以正常模式重新启动MySQL服务。这同样可以通过服务管理工具或者命令行来完成。在Windows上,可以使用`net start mysql`命令来启动服务。

请注意,以上步骤可能会因不同的操作系统和MySQL版本而有所不同。如果在操作过程中遇到任何问题,建议查阅相关文档或寻求专业人士的帮助。




MySQL密码忘了怎么办
以下的文章主要介绍的是MySQL忘记密码的正确解决方法,在实际操作中如果你忘记MySQL密码是一件很头痛的事情,这篇文章主要是介绍对MySQL忘记密码的补救方案,以下就有详细内容描述,望你会有所收获。MySQL忘记密码解决方案:破解本地密码:Windows:1.用系统管理员登陆系统。2.停止MySQL的服务。3.进入命令窗口...

mysql忘记密码怎么看密码
设备:华为笔记本。系统:win7。软件:mysql。版本:8.0.11。1、以管理员的身份打开cmd,然后跳过权限启动mysql,命令:xxx --skip-grant-tables 前面是mysql配置文件的位置,然后回车。2、新打开个cmd窗口,进入到mysql配置文件目录bin下,然后输入 mysql -uroot -p 再回车,这步是以空密码进入mysql...

Mysql忘记密码怎么办
做开发的过程中多少会用到MySQL数据库,所以忘记密码也就成为一些马虎的同学的家常便饭了,今天发布一个忘记MySQL密码如何修改的文章作为记录。1.首先将MySQL的服务关闭,两种方法:1,打开命令行输入net stop mysql或者net stop mysql5命令即可关闭MySQL服务。2,由于本人电脑不知为何不能这样关闭所以只能...

如何重置CMD中MySQL的密码cmd忘记mysql密码
这里的“新密码”是你需要设置的新密码。步骤五:重启 MySQL 服务 完成上述步骤之后,输入以下命令来重新启动 MySQL 服务:mysqladmin -u root -p shutdown 然后输入 root 用户的密码以启动 MySQL 服务。至此,通过以上步骤你已经成功地完成了在 CMD 中重置 MySQL 的密码。通过此方法,可以轻松解决忘记...

mysql忘记登录密码怎么办
修改MySQL配置文件。1、首先我们需要打开MySQL的配置文件,如果是Windows系统的话,MySQL的配置文件是my.ini,它在MySQL的默认安装目录下;如果是MacOS系统的话,配置文件名是my.cnf,它的路径是\/etc\/my.cnf。

linux mysql数据库密码忘记了怎么办
vi \/etc\/my.cnf 将刚才在[mysqld]的段中加上的skip-grant-tables删除 保存并且退出vi。6.重新启动mysqld \/etc\/init.d\/mysqld restart ( service mysqld restart )7.恢复服务器的正常工作状态 将步骤一中的操作逆向操作。恢复服务器的工作状态。MySQL密码的恢复方法之二 如果忘记了MySQL的root...

mysql忘记密码,如何修改
时隔半个月,我终于又开始操刀mysql,但是不小心砍到了我的脑子,密码什么的我全都忘了,结果,你懂的。。所以,今天我就总结了一下网上的解决方法以及我自己的解决方法的一些心得。方法一:免密码进入mysql再修改密码 步骤一:找到mysql安装目录下的配置文件,一般是my.ini。并在[mysqld]这一项的下方...

一、mysql数据库,忘记密码怎么处理及处理过程中遇见的问题
use mysql-》然后执行下面语句: a、update mysql.user set authentication_string=password(‘abc123‘) where user=‘root‘ and Host =‘localhost‘;7、重启系统,使用设置的密码登录一、mysql数据库,忘记密码怎么处理及处理过程中遇见的问题标签:cmd命令忘记tabroo数据库mysql执行where使用令行 ...

Win7系统下忘记Mysql密码怎么办?
回车即可进入mysql命令行界面。  5、这样就可修改系统的数据库,将密码进行更新。这里需要使用到的命令是:mysql-show database;mysql-use mysql mysql-update user set password=PASSWORD('12345') where USER='root';这命令中的12345代表的便是新设定的密码,大家可根自行更改这个密码。

忘记了本地mysql密码应该怎么找回
如果是你主机的话可以重修改密码mysql,用mysqladmin工具命令:mysqladmin -u root -p password yourpassword 第二种方法:使用 –skip-grant-tables选项启动mysql服务,可以修 改\/etc\/inin.d\/mysqld脚本启动位置增加此选项,vi \/etc\/init.d\/mysqld 在下面运行启动的语句里增加--skip-grant-tables \/...

丰都县13664244627: mysql不知道密码怎么修改 -
哀吕镇咳: 方法1 用SET PASSWORD命令1 1、打开终端win+r输入cmd回车即可打开; 2、通过mysql -u用户名 -p指定root用户登录MySQL,输入后回车会提示输入密码. 3、修改MySQL的root用户密码,格式:mysql> set password for 用户名@localhost = password('新密码'); 例子:mysql> set password for root@localhost = password('shapolang'); 上面例子将用户root的密码更改为shapolang ; 重新登录,输入新密码shapolang就ok了;

丰都县13664244627: mysql忘记密码,如何重置密码 -
哀吕镇咳: Enter password: oldpass 当然用此命令的前提是你把mysql加入了环境变量,如果没有加入环境变量的话那只能在命令行下cd到mysqladmin所在的目录下与此那个次命令了!-----------------------------------------2.重置root密码方法一:在my.ini的[mysqld...

丰都县13664244627: mysql 怎么修改密码忘了怎么办 -
哀吕镇咳: 方法/步骤1 打开mysql.exe和mysqld.exe所在的文件夹,复制路径地址2 打开cmd命令提示符,进入上一步mysql.exe所在的文件夹.输入命令 mysqld --skip-grant-tables 回车,此时就跳过了mysql的用户验证.注意输入此命令之后命令行就无法...

丰都县13664244627: mysql账号密码忘了怎么重置 -
哀吕镇咳: 这个时候可以使用跳过密码登录: ①MySQL配置文件my.ini中,在[mysqld]下添加skip-grant-tables; ②关闭MySQL服务并重新开启;输入命令:mysql -u root -p,回车后,要求输入密码,直接回车跳过,则直接进入MySQL; ③然后再修改密码,刷新即可. >UPDATE user SET Password = password ( 'new-password' ) WHERE User = 'root'; >flush privileges;

丰都县13664244627: 安装mysql忘记设置密码后如何重设密码 -
哀吕镇咳: 第一步,找到mysql配置文件,mysql.ini在结尾添加skip-grant-tables,可跳过密码验证.第二步,重启mysql服务(运行里先停止mysql服务:net stop mysql,然后再启动mysql服务:net start mysql,因为windows下不能直接restart).第三步,输入命令mysql -u root -p,无需密码可直接进入数据.第四步,选择mysql数据库:use mysql,然后修改user表中用户名为root密码的为123:update user set password=PASSWORD("123") where user='root';

丰都县13664244627: mysql数据库密码忘记了怎么办 -
哀吕镇咳: 1、首先检查mysql服务是否启动,若已启动则先将其停止服务,可在开始菜单的运行,使用命令:开始->菜单->cmd->net stop mysql 打开第一个cmd1窗口,切换到mysql的bin目录.切换方法:首先找到mysql目录,我的目录是C:\Program Files ...

丰都县13664244627: mysql登录密码忘记了怎么办 -
哀吕镇咳: msyqld_saft方式找回密码 停止mysql:service mysqld stop; 安全模式启动:mysqld_safe –skip-grant-tables & 无密码回车键登录:mysql -uroot –p 重置密码:use mysql; update user set password=password('') where user='root' and host='localhost'; flush privileges; 正常启动:service mysql restart 再使用mysqladmin: mysqladmin password '123456'

丰都县13664244627: mysql数据库怎么修改登录密码 -
哀吕镇咳: 在mysql的配置文件my.ini里,找到mysqld项,添加skip-grant-tables,则登录时无需密码;不过记得登陆进去后要修改密码哦,用:update mysql.user set password=password(123456) where user="root"

丰都县13664244627: mysql修改用户加密的密码忘了怎么办 -
哀吕镇咳: 一、密码的修改:使用mysqladmin命令 1、例如你的 root用户现在没有密码,你希望的密码修改为abc,那么命令是:mysqladmin -u root password abc 2、如果你的root现在有密码了,那么修改密码为abc的命令是:mysqladmin -u root -p ...

丰都县13664244627: windows mysql 忘记密码 怎么修改密码 -
哀吕镇咳: 如果忘记了 MySQL 的 root 密码,可以用以下方法重新设置: 1. KILL掉系统里的MySQL进程; 2. 在命令提示符下(CMD),进入到MYSQL的BIN目录,用以下命令启动MySQL,以不检查权限的方式启动; mysqld-nt --skip-grant-tables 3. 然后...

本站内容来自于网友发表,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
相关事宜请发邮件给我们
© 星空见康网